What Are Cloud Books?

Cloud books, also known as cloud-based accounting software, are digital platforms that allow businesses to manage their finances online. Unlike traditional accounting systems that require desktop installation and manual input, cloud accounting operates in real time over the internet.

Some of the most widely used cloud bookkeeping platforms include:

  • Xero

  • QuickBooks Online

  • FreeAgent

  • Zoho Books

  • Sage Business Cloud

These tools enable businesses to automate processes such as invoicing, payroll, VAT submissions, bank reconciliation, and financial reporting — anytime, anywhere.


Why Cloud Books Are Transforming London Businesses

1. 24/7 Access from Any Device

Cloud books allow you to log in to your accounts from any computer, tablet, or smartphone. This flexibility is perfect for business owners in a bustling city like London who are often on the go and need instant access to real-time financial data.

2. Automation That Saves Time

Automated invoicing, recurring transactions, and bank feed imports help reduce manual work. You no longer have to spend hours updating spreadsheets or chasing overdue payments. Cloud platforms take care of repetitive tasks, allowing you to focus on business strategy.

3. Real-Time Financial Insights

Cloud bookkeeping tools offer live dashboards, giving you an accurate overview of your cash flow, income, expenses, and profitability. In fast-moving markets like London, having real-time financial data empowers business owners to make informed decisions.

4. Secure Data Storage

Cloud books use encrypted data storage and offer automatic backups. This ensures your sensitive financial information is safe from theft, data loss, or system crashes.


The Importance of Hiring a Bookkeeping Expert in London

While cloud platforms offer impressive features, they still require proper configuration, maintenance, and financial insight. That’s where a bookkeeping expert in London becomes essential.

1. Expertise in UK Accounting Standards

HMRC requirements and UK accounting laws are complex. A London-based bookkeeper is familiar with VAT rules, Making Tax Digital (MTD) mandates, and annual reporting obligations. They ensure your business stays compliant and avoids costly penalties.

2. Tailored Advice for Your Business

A local bookkeeper understands your industry and can offer practical advice. Whether you’re in hospitality, retail, professional services, or tech, a good bookkeeper can guide you on allowable expenses, tax deductions, and financial strategy.

3. Focus on Growth, Not Admin

With a bookkeeping expert managing your accounts, you can dedicate more time to growing your business rather than worrying about numbers and deadlines.

4. Improved Cash Flow and Forecasting

An expert bookkeeper can monitor receivables, manage payables, and generate cash flow forecasts. This helps you prepare for slow periods, growth opportunities, and funding applications.


Cloud Books + Bookkeeping Expert = Best of Both Worlds

Combining cloud accounting software with professional bookkeeping support creates a powerful financial ecosystem. Here’s how each complements the other:

Cloud Books Feature

Bookkeeping Expert's Role

Bank feed automation

Reconciliation and error checking

Digital invoicing

Accounts receivable tracking and follow-ups

VAT calculation

Accurate submissions and HMRC communication

Payroll integration

Ensuring tax codes and deductions are correct

Financial reports

Interpretation and advisory for business growth

While cloud software automates and simplifies, the human expertise ensures accuracy, compliance, and smart decision-making.
